Q2 2026 Zevra Therapeutics Inc Earnings Call Transcript
Key Points
- Zevra Therapeutics Inc (ZVRA) reported a 53% year-over-year increase in total net revenue for Q2 2026, reaching $39.7 million, driven by strong US sales of MIPLYFFA.
- The company strengthened its intellectual property position for MIPLYFFA with an Orange Book listing providing protection through 2041, supporting long-term commercial opportunity.
- Zevra Therapeutics Inc (ZVRA) maintains a robust financial foundation with over $260 million in cash, cash equivalents, and investments, providing flexibility for strategic investments.
- The company's commercial strategy is showing progress, with 184 prescription enrollment forms for MIPLYFFA received since launch, including a diverse mix of newly diagnosed, previously diagnosed, adult, and pediatric patients.
- Zevra Therapeutics Inc (ZVRA) continues to advance its pipeline, including the Phase III DISCOVER trial for celiprolol, and is exploring regulatory pathways to accelerate development.
- The company achieved net income of $8.8 million in Q2 2026, demonstrating improved profitability compared to the prior year period.
- Zevra Therapeutics Inc (ZVRA) is expanding access to MIPLYFFA through global expanded access programs in response to strong international interest.
- The CHMP issued a negative opinion regarding the arimoclomol Marketing Authorization Application in the EU, creating regulatory uncertainty for the product's approval in Europe.
- Reimbursements beyond the French EAP for arimoclomol are expected to be highly variable and unpredictable in the near term, impacting revenue stability.
- The company incurred a $6.4 million non-cash mark-to-market charge related to outstanding common stock warrants, which negatively impacted reported net income.
- The celiprolol Phase III DISCOVER trial is progressing slowly, with only 3 confirmed events out of the 28 required to trigger the interim analysis, indicating a lengthy timeline.
- Zevra Therapeutics Inc (ZVRA) faces ongoing challenges in patient identification and diagnosis for NPC, with an estimated 300-350 diagnosed patients out of a potential 900, limiting near-term market growth.
- The company's reliance on a single commercial product, MIPLYFFA, for US revenue growth exposes it to concentration risk.
- The re-examination process for arimoclomol with the CHMP is expected to take approximately 120 days, with the outcome uncertain and potentially unfavorable.
